Transaction 306a464800f9ac6824ce7df8a535990f07ee4918bee2781107d798cbc9ac9683

block
3183bbe47e58563f9d51a6d2ba90afb1e2a43c1fffd84f007a5f5bf77eb74b68

1 Input

24 Outputs